Description
Established in 1997, The Art File isa leading independent publisher of greeting cards, stationery and gifts based in the historic Lace Market area in the centre of Nottingham, England. Theyuse the finest materials and the latest printing techniques available to create beautiful cards and stationery which have a true quality and uniqueness to them.
Size:137x 137Features: FoilingInside: Blank for your own message
Reviews
There are no reviews yet.